Yep. It's really stupid that natural weapons don't count as finesse - especially for a highly dextrous race like Tabaxi - but, officially, they don't (the couple of GMs I've pulled have all said they would be finesse in their home games).
Here's the strange thing: many monsters in the Monster Manual that use natural weapons must be considered as finesse because their to hit and damage doesn't compute if their natural weapons were not. Since we're talking about Tabaxi, let's take the cat as an example. Its claws to hit is +0. The only way that could happen is if the claws were finesse. If they were not, then the to hit would be -2 (Str Mod -4 plus proficiency +2).
OTOH, Jeremy Crawford explicitly said that they are not finesse. So, for AL purposes, tabaxi & lizardfolk natural weapons are not finesse. Otherwise, homebrew applies.
